The subject matter on appeal relates to a method for making carbon foam which comprises uniformly infiltrating a porous material substrate with a carbon foam precursor material until the porous material is saturated and curing the thus saturated porous and precursor materials. This appealed subject matter is adequately illustrated by independent claim 1 which reads as follows: 1. A method for making carbon foam having a thickness of 1 to 40 mils, comprising the steps of: uniformly infiltrating a porous material substrate having a density of less than 0.2g/cc with a carbon foam precursor material until the porous material is saturated curing the thus saturated porous and precursor materials; and pyrolyzing the thus cured materials.
